WebAug 13, 2010 · I primarily make a line sketch in charcoal directly on the canvas, and I dab off the excess charcoal so that the charcoal lines are very light. Then I make a thin inky puddle of paint (depending on how I have toned my canvas, I use ultramarine, yellow ochre, or burnt umber for the “ink”) and mix with OMS. WebJul 11, 2024 · So, How to sketch on canvas before painting it? The easiest yet least recommended way to draw on canvas before painting, is to use a simple graphite pencil The most used methods by pro artists are the transfer method, white charcoal pencil, or a water-soluble pencil. WebApr 28, 2016 · Well, you can use graphite or charcoal pencils for drawing on canvas, but they should be sealed with a fixative or a very thin layer of gesso before applying oil over top of them. That will prevent any bleed as a result of blending with the paints.
